Quick Tableau Builder
This is a quick game that is as close to a Civilization game can get in 30 minutes or so. Players could end up taking long turns, if they are overthinking their turns. Enjoy, the fast pace of the game and just play tactically, not strategically. There is quite a bit of luck in which cards show up, but it shouldn't matter. The game doesn't take itself too seriously, neither should you, just enjoy the short engaging brain tickle this game gives.

A visual take on cards against humanity.
A great game, love the picture card element. Would get very repetitive if there were no expansions but I believe there are.
Party game great with a few people or with a whole bunch.
A go to game to kill a bit of time or to get silly with friends.
